This long-awaited book from
well-known author and professor Narendra Taly
focuses on loads and load paths with an emphasis on
methods for determining member loads in structures.
Loads covered include dead and live loads, snow and
temperature loads, wind loads, and seismic loads.
Each load is discussed in detail in its own chapter
supplemented with several practical examples and
detailed calculations. Includes more than 400
illustrations and photographs. Perfect learning tool
or everyday design guide!
